Output 3d9066a88c817a127ef5b1ad8188fc45b3d86cc6e8f7c78260f56552617e6f05:1

value
78964280
script pubkey
OP_0 OP_PUSHBYTES_20 efc8e40cfcc09367cbc56135ad75716a97ecfe9d
address
ltc1qalywgr8uczfk0j79vy666at3d2t7el5ayph5em
transaction
3d9066a88c817a127ef5b1ad8188fc45b3d86cc6e8f7c78260f56552617e6f05
spent
true